
In a significant development for India’s aviation sector, IndiGo, one of the country’s leading low-cost carriers, has announced the launch of its new business class service. Starting from November 2024, passengers will have the opportunity to experience business class luxury on IndiGo flights, with fares beginning at Rs 18,018. This move marks a notable shift in IndiGo’s service offerings, catering to the growing demand for premium travel options within India and potentially enhancing its competitive position Indigo in the market. #### IndiGo’s Strategic Move: Expanding Service Offerings
**Background**:
IndiGo, founded in 2006, has established itself as India’s largest and most successful Indigo low-cost airline. Known for its punctuality, efficiency, and competitive pricing, IndiGo has largely focused on offering no-frills, budget-friendly travel options. However, with the new business class offering, IndiGo is taking a significant step towards diversifying its service portfolio.
**Rationale**:
1. **Market Demand**: The introduction of business class seats responds to the growing demand for premium travel experiences among Indian passengers. Business travelers and high-income individuals are seeking more comfort and luxury, even on domestic flights.
2. **Revenue Diversification**: By offering business class, IndiGo aims to diversify its revenue streams. Premium services generally command higher fares, which can contribute to increased profitability and offset potential declines in other revenue sources.
3. **Competitive Edge**: The move is also strategic from a competitive standpoint. With airlines like Air India and Vistara already offering premium services, IndiGo’s entry into this segment Indigo allows it to better compete in a market that is increasingly demanding more upscale travel options.
#### Features of IndiGo’s Business Class
**Cabin Experience**:
1. **Seating**: IndiGo’s business class will feature enhanced seating with greater comfort and legroom compared to economy class. The seats are expected to be wider and offer more recline, ensuring a more relaxing journey.
2. **Service**: Passengers in business class will benefit from premium service, including priority check-in, dedicated boarding lanes, and access to lounges at select airports. Enhanced in-flight services such as gourmet meals, premium beverages, and personalized service will be part of the offering.
3. **Amenities**: Business class travelers will also enjoy additional amenities such as noise-canceling headphones, high-quality blankets, and amenity kits. These features aim to enhance Indigo the overall travel experience and provide a touch of luxury

**Pricing**:
1. **Starting Fare**: The introductory fare for business class seats starts at Rs 18,018, making it competitively priced compared to other airlines offering similar services. This pricing strategy is likely aimed at attracting business travelers and encouraging them to experience the new service.
2. **Flexibility**: Business class tickets will likely offer more flexibility in terms of booking changes and cancellations, adding to the appeal for travelers who require greater flexibility.
